Procurement Business Partner, Procurement Leader, Category Manager

Hays are delighted to be exclusively partnered with a leading government organisation to recruit a Procurement Business Partner.

This is a fantastic opportunity to play a key role in shaping procurement strategy, influencing senior stakeholders, and delivering commercial value across the organisation.

As the Procurement Business Partner, you will act as a trusted advisor to the business, leading end-to-end procurement activity and embedding best practice across sourcing, tendering, and supplier management.

This is a highly visible role where you will combine commercial expertise, stakeholder engagement, and regulatory awareness to drive better procurement outcomes.

Key responsibilities will include
  • Lead and deliver end-to-end procurement and tendering activity across a range of categories with a strong emphasis on digital, technology and professional services.
  • Partner with stakeholders to develop and implement strategic sourcing plans
  • Provide expert advice on commercial strategy, contract development, and risk management
  • Drive value through effective negotiation and supplier engagement
  • Embed robust supplier relationship management (SRM) practices for key suppliers
  • Ensure compliance with government procurement regulations and internal governance frameworks
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with teams including Legal, Finance, Risk, and IT

About You
We are looking for a commercially minded procurement professional with strong relationship-building skills and the ability to influence at all levels.

You will have
  • Proven experience delivering end-to-end procurement projects ideally with some focus on IT
  • Strong understanding of procurement governance and regulated environments
  • Experience in strategic sourcing, tender management, and contract negotiation
  • Ability to build credibility as a business partner and trusted advisor
  • Experience managing supplier relationships and driving performance
  • Exposure to a range of service-based categories (IT procurement experience desirable)
This is a brilliant opportunity with an organisation that offers competitive hybrid working (40% office / 60% remote), an attractive salary and a generous benefits package.
